Kensei Yabuno

Kensei Yabuno was born in, Japan 1975, studied Fine Art at Camberwell College of Art from 1996 to 1998 and is presently residing in Tokyo. Contributions of his artistic talent have been visible in domestic and internationally renowned publications such as idea, Vice, Dazed & Confused, Mixte magazine, Quotation,DUNE,spectator. Illustrations and supplying the cover artwork for Beck, won Kensei the coveted 2007 'Yellow Pencils' D & AD Prize and the D & AD Awards by Big Active Agency, thus also allowing Crue-l Records the position to also boast the use of his artwork. Collaborations have included the Comme des Garçons 2011 Women's Spring/Summer collection. A recent exhibition includes "WHY YOU" in HYSTERIC GLAMOR.

He is active not only in the art scene but also in a wide range of fields, including the cover artwork for Crue-L Records and collaboration with Comme des Garçons. He continues to express his unique style through paintings and three-dimensional works, with the message that "my works were born instead of thinking with my head and refusing to put them into words."
